About the book

Joseph Alexander Altsheler's 'The Civil War Series' consists of eight volumes that vividly depict the events of the American Civil War. Altsheler's writing style is characterized by its detailed historical accuracy and vivid character development, transporting readers back to this tumultuous period in American history. Each volume explores different aspects of the war, capturing the bravery, sacrifice, and tragedy of both soldiers and civilians. Altsheler's ability to weave together historical events with compelling storytelling makes this series a must-read for history enthusiasts. With meticulous attention to detail and a deep understanding of the time period, Altsheler's work provides a comprehensive overview of the Civil War. Joseph Alexander Altsheler, a prolific writer and historian, drew upon his extensive research and passion for American history to bring this pivotal era to life. His dedication to preserving the stories of the past is evident in the depth and accuracy of his writing. 'The Civil War Series' is recommended for anyone with an interest in the Civil War, offering a rich and immersive reading experience that will captivate and educate readers.
